Beth Mizell
Profile
Beth Mizell is an American politician and businesswoman serving as a member of the Louisiana State Senate for District 12. First elected in 2015, she represents parts of St. Tammany, Tangipahoa, and Washington parishes. Before her legislative career, she was an organizer for the Franklinton Tea Party movement and served as president of the Republican Women of Franklinton. In the Senate, she has focused on issues including education, commerce, and retirement policy, while maintaining a conservative stance on taxation and property rights.
